Introduction to Olax Tablet

Olax Tablet should be taken with or without food. The dose may vary depending on what you are taking it for. Take it as it has been prescribed by your doctor. You may need this medicine only on days you have symptoms, or you may need to take it every day to prevent symptoms from happening. If you stop taking it earlier than advised, your symptoms may come back.  This medicine is generally very safe.

As compared to other similar medications, it is much less likely to make you feel sleepy. But, it may cause some amount of dizziness, so do not drive or do anything that needs attention. Consult your doctor if it persists or worry you. It may cause dry mouth also. Before taking it, you should tell your doctor if you have any problems with your liver or kidneys or with your heart.

Pregnant or breastfeeding women should also consult with their doctor before taking it. Avoid drinking alcohol as it can cause excessive drowsiness with this medicine.

How Olax Tablet works

Olax Tablet is an antihistaminic medication. It treats allergy symptoms such as itching, swelling, and rashes by blocking the effects of a chemical messenger (histamine) in the body.

FAQ's on Olax Tablet

Can Olax be used in sneezing and running nose?

Olax can be used in a condition called as allergic rhinitis which causes allergic inflammation of nose. The medicine helps in controlling the symptoms like sneezing and running nose. It can also be given in condition associated with skin disorders like hives and itch.

Is Olax an antibiotic?

No, Olax is not an antibiotic. It belongs to a group of medicines called antihistamines. Olax is an anti-allergy medicine that decreases production of the chemical histamine which is responsible for initiating allergic responses.

Is Olax a steroid?

No, Olax is not a steroid. It belongs to a group of medicines called antihistamines. Olax is an anti-allergy medicine which helps to reduce allergic symptoms.

Is Olax over-the-counter?

Yes, Olax may be available over-the-counter. However, it is advised to consult the doctor regarding its use.

How does Olax work?

Olax belongs to a group of medicines called antihistamines which is used to relieve allergic symptoms. It does so by reducing the production of a chemical called histamine which is responsible for initiating allergic responses.

What are Olax tablets used for?

Olax is used in the treatment of allergic rhinitis, hives and itch associated with skin diseases.

Can Olax be taken for a long-term itching condition?

Yes, Olax can be taken in long-term itching condition. Such type of condition is termed as chronic urticaria. Before starting this medication you should get your itchy condition diagnosed. The doctor will then suggest the appropriate dose and duration of the medication.

How do we take Olax?

Take this medicine only when it is prescribed by your doctor and follow the instructions as directed. Usually, one tablet is prescribed to be taken twice daily in the morning and after dinner. The exact dosage and duration of the medicine is decided by the doctor.

Can Olax be taken in hay fever?

Yes, Olax can be used in the condition like hay fever caused by pollen grains also called pollinosis. However, if you have hay fever contact your doctor before starting this medication. Usually, in case of pollinosis, the medication should be taken for full season of pollen to prevent recurrence of the condition.
